Introduction
The Government of India is continuously strengthening product quality, electrical safety, and consumer protection through mandatory compliance with Bureau of Indian Standards (BIS) regulations. Electrical appliances used in homes, commercial establishments, offices, hotels, hospitals, educational institutions, and industrial environments must comply with the applicable Indian Standards before they can be sold in the Indian market.
One of the most important safety standards introduced for electrical appliances is IS 302 (Part 1):2024, harmonized with IEC 60335-1:2020. This standard specifies the general safety requirements for household and similar electrical appliances, ensuring protection against electrical shock, overheating, fire hazards, mechanical risks, insulation failure, abnormal operation, and long-term reliability.
As per the latest Quality Control Order (QCO), BIS Certification for products covered under IS 302 (Part 1):2024 will become mandatory from 01 October 2026. Manufacturers and importers must obtain BIS certification before manufacturing, importing, distributing, or selling applicable products in India.
If your company manufactures or imports electrical appliances, obtaining BIS certification before the enforcement date is essential to avoid regulatory issues and ensure uninterrupted market access.
Product Covered
This standard generally applies to household, commercial, and similar electrical appliances operating at:
- Rated voltage up to 250V for single-phase appliances
- Rated voltage up to 480V for other appliances
- Direct current supplied appliances
- Battery-operated appliances
Examples include:
- Vacuum Cleaners
- Washing Machines
- Refrigerators
- Microwave Ovens
- Electric Ovens
- Hobs
- Cooking Ranges
- Water Heaters
- Electric Kettles
- Mixers
- Blenders
- Fans
- Air Purifiers
- Food Processors
- Dishwashers
- Steam Cleaners
- Portable Heaters
- Room Heaters
- Coffee Machines
- Toasters
- Hair Dryers
- Electric Irons
- Spin Extractors
- Water Suction Cleaning Appliances
- Similar household electrical products

BIS Certification Process for Electrical Appliances
Manufacturers planning to sell electrical appliances in the Indian market must complete the BIS certification process before the enforcement date. The process ensures that the product complies with IS 302 (Part 1):2024 / IEC 60335-1:2020 and meets all applicable safety and quality requirements.
Step 1: Product Identification
The first step is to identify whether your electrical appliance falls under IS 302 (Part 1):2024. This includes checking:
- Product category
- Voltage rating
- Intended application
- Product specifications
- Safety requirements
- Applicable Quality Control Order (QCO)
Choosing the correct Indian Standard is essential because an incorrect standard may result in delays or rejection of the application.
Step 2: Technical Documentation Preparation
Proper documentation is one of the most important parts of the BIS certification process.
Typical documents include:
- Manufacturer details
- Factory information
- Product specifications
- Product catalogue
- Product drawings
- Circuit diagrams
- Bill of Materials (BOM)
- Quality Control Plan
- Manufacturing process flow chart
- List of testing equipment
- Calibration certificates
- Brand authorization (if applicable)
- Trademark documents
- ISO Certificate (if available)
- Factory licence
- Business registration documents
- Authorized Indian Representative (AIR) documents (for foreign manufacturers)
Well-prepared documentation significantly reduces approval time.
Step 3: Product Testing
The product must be tested in a BIS-recognized laboratory.
Testing generally evaluates:
- Electrical safety
- Leakage current
- Earth continuity
- Insulation resistance
- High voltage test
- Temperature rise
- Mechanical strength
- Stability
- Abnormal operation
- Moisture resistance
- Fire resistance
- Heat resistance
- Durability
- Construction requirements
- Marking and labeling
Testing confirms that the appliance complies with IS 302 (Part 1):2024 safety requirements.
Step 4: BIS Application Submission
After successful testing, the BIS application is prepared and submitted.
The application generally includes:
- Test reports
- Technical documents
- Factory information
- Product details
- Manufacturing process
- Quality assurance documents
- Product photographs
- Declaration forms
- Authorization letters
Any discrepancy in documentation may delay the approval process.
Step 5: Factory Inspection
Depending on the applicable certification scheme, BIS officials may conduct a factory inspection.
During inspection, BIS may verify:
- Manufacturing facility
- Production process
- Quality control system
- Testing laboratory
- Raw materials
- Finished products
- Product traceability
- Calibration records
- Skilled manpower
- Production capacity
The objective is to ensure consistent manufacturing quality.
Step 6: Grant of BIS Licence
Once the product successfully completes testing, documentation review, and inspection (where applicable), BIS grants the licence.
The manufacturer can then use the ISI Mark on approved products and legally sell them in India.

Documents Required for BIS Certification
The following documents are commonly required:
Company Documents
- Company Registration Certificate
- GST Registration
- Factory Licence
- PAN Card
- IEC Code (Importer Exporter Code)
- Trademark Certificate (if applicable)
Factory Documents
- Factory layout
- Manufacturing process
- Production machinery list
- Quality Control Plan
- In-house testing facilities
- Calibration certificates
Product Documents
- Product photographs
- Technical specifications
- User manual
- Product catalogue
- Circuit diagrams
- BOM (Bill of Materials)
- Product labels
- Packaging artwork
Testing Documents
- BIS laboratory test report
- Internal quality reports
- Calibration records
Foreign Manufacturers
- Authorized Indian Representative (AIR)
- Factory registration
- Authorization documents
- Import-related documents
